Handover note for the Whistlewood Gallery audio-guide app: the tour-sync module is stable, but the offline cache occasionally drops exhibit 14's narration after an app update. Mira left a patch half-reviewed in the staging branch; please finish that before touching the playlist code. Full architecture notes, test credentials process, and known quirks are collected on the internal wiki page.

runbook for yadup-fahif: https://jira.qorvelcorp.internal/spaces/spaces/spaces/b46212397071

## Step 2: Move the scaling engine

Support folks: when Batchwhisk migrates the recipe-scaling calculator to the new Ladle backend, conversions for fractional yields will round differently (half-teaspoon granularity instead of quarter). Expect a few tickets about "wrong" amounts — that's intentional. If someone reports scaling totally off, check their workspace config against the defaults. For reference, here are the values the new engine ships with.

config for bahop-baduf:
[kasion]
team = lamath
access_code = ac_d807e5
host = kasion.paliqcloud.corp
port = 4000
owner = julix.tamvan
peer = frair.qorvelsoft.local

**Ticket: Configuration drift in Larkspire plugin sandbox**

Several external plugins are pinning transitive dependencies more loosely than our policy allows, which has caused the sandbox resolver to drift from the versions validated in CI. Plugin authors should pin exact versions for anything touching the Larkspire serialization layer. To make auditing easier, we are publishing the authoritative resolver settings. The current values are as follows.

deployment values, tawif-kageg:
zorael:
  log_level: debug
  metrics_host: metrics.zorael.qorvelsys.internal
  pin: 3988
  pool_size: 32